The improved of texture classification accuracy by using the probability weighted combination method of three texture features extraction consist of thE0020 Gray-Level Co-occurrence Matrix (GLCM), Semivariogram Function and Gaussian Markov Random Fields (GMRFs). Five different textures images are used in the experiment. The classifier that use for classify the extracted features in this research is...
